由于.git存储库中重命名的文件而无法提交

时间:2014-11-27 22:36:33

标签: git version-control

我用git:

初始化了一个目录
git init

然后添加了所有文件:

git add .

之后,我手动(通过操作系统)重命名了一个目录(从Attrattibutes)。

然后我继续编码,现在我想提交更改,它说:

Changes not staged for commit:

deleted Attr/file.jpg
/..... a list of similar files which are in renamed directory

我该如何解决这个问题?我做了:

git update-index

但它没有奏效。

1 个答案:

答案 0 :(得分:3)

您可以将其调试为“git status” - >它将显示暂存,修改和未跟踪的文件。

1.在这里你会发现变更中的“Attr”被提交或上演状态。所以你在这里申请“git rm Attr”  2.在未跟踪列表中,您将找到新创建或重命名的文件,即attibutes。因此,对于未跟踪的文件,您只需应用命令“git add attributes”。

现在您可以提交更改。